SDS-PAGE gel wont separate small proteins - (May/24/2011 )

Hi,

I have been having the same problem with my SDS-PAGE gels in which the small proteins would not separate.
After coomassie blue staining, you can see that the ladder and poteins only runs till ~29kDa. There are three more ladder marks below that (22, 14, 10.5kDa) which just won’t separate even when I run till the bottom of the gel.

This problem suddenly appeared about 3 weeks ago after I made new running buffer and separating buffer, however I have remade them again and the problem still persists.

I run the gel at 200v for the stacking, and 100v for the separating.

I have tried pre-running the gel at 150v for 20mins before I load the samples. This way, the ladders do separate past 22kDa, however, the stained protein bands are too blurry.

Use a higher percentage gel - 15% should work. 10% will work for proteins in the range of 25-70 kDa, whereas 15 will work for 10-40 kDa.

Westerns for small proteins are tricky as the proteins diffuse really fast - using a higher percent gel will slow this a bit. Between finishing the run and setting up the transfer your gels should not be sitting around for more than a couple of minutes - 10 at most.

If you need to separate a wide range with good resolution, try gradient gels.
